Window Replacement Cost in 2026

In 2026, most U.S. homeowners pay $500–$1,500 per replacement window installed. A full-house project commonly totals $4,000–$15,000 depending on count, material, and whether openings need reframing.

Insert versus full-frame replacement: cost and performance trade-offs

Insert (pocket) replacements slide into sound existing frames and usually reduce labor, interior disruption, and trim replacement. They only work when frames are square, solid, and free of hidden rot. Full-frame replacement removes the old unit to the rough opening, which is the better path when sills are compromised, when you are changing sizes, or when you need to correct prior installation defects. Full-frame work costs more but can improve airtightness and water management if flashing is rebuilt correctly. Hybrid approaches—full-frame on damaged walls and inserts elsewhere—are common on older homes. Require moisture inspection notes for suspect sills before you lock an insert-only package. Planning ranges assume typical openings; historic trim replication and structural header changes sit outside those bands and must be priced locally after opening the wall.

Glass packages, comfort, and what actually moves the price

Most of the comfort difference homeowners feel comes from glazing package, air sealing, and correct installation—not from brand labels alone. Low-E coatings, gas fills, and warmer edge spacers affect U-factor and SHGC targets for your climate. Impact-rated or laminated glass adds cost in coastal and storm-prone markets where codes or insurers encourage it. Grid patterns, stained glass, and between-the-glass features raise price without always improving energy performance. Ask bidders to hold glass performance targets constant when comparing brands so you are not mixing a basic double-pane quote against a triple-pane package. Operator style also matters: sliders, double-hungs, casements, and fixed picture units carry different hardware and labor assumptions even at the same rough opening size. Local measured proposals still control the total; national planning midpoints only approximate common vinyl double-pane inserts on rectangular openings without specialty glass.

Permits, egress, and historic or HOA constraints

Window replacement may require permits when openings change size, when bedrooms need egress compliance, or when exterior appearance is regulated. Some localities care about U-factor labels and inspection stickers remaining visible until final approval. Historic districts and HOA design reviews can restrict frame colors, grille patterns, or exterior material even when energy codes would allow many products. Confirm who submits paperwork and whether temporary occupancy or rental rules affect scheduling. If you are enlarging openings, structural and flashing scopes expand beyond a standard replacement allowance. High-cost metros often run higher soft costs around inspection scheduling and scaffolding on multi-story facades. Keep approved drawings with your warranty packet. Local rules decide what is required; do not assume a neighbor’s no-permit insert job applies to your elevation change.

Project timeline from measure to final interior caulk

After you sign, factory lead times for made-to-measure windows often dominate the schedule—sometimes a few weeks, longer for specialty units. On-site install for a typical home may take one to several days depending on count, stories, and whether full-frame work exposes repairs. Interior disruption includes removing stops or casing, dust control, and sometimes overnight security if openings are staged. Exterior sealing and trim painting may need dry weather. Ask how the crew sequences rooms so bedrooms remain usable, and whether old sashes are hauled away daily. Final punch should cover operation of locks, weep holes left clear, and interior/exterior sealant continuity. Planning calendars help households coordinate, but supplier lead times and hidden sill repairs commonly extend even well-managed window projects.

What window bids should spell out before you compare prices

Complete bids list each opening’s size, style, frame material, glass package, install method, interior trim scope, exterior trim or flashing scope, disposal, and warranty terms for both product and labor. They should state whether painting, staining, or finishing of new casing is included. Ask for the same takeoff spreadsheet from every bidder. Clarify who repairs discovered rot and at what unit rates. High-cost metros often run higher carpentry rates, which makes missing trim lines especially expensive later. A low quote that reuses damaged sills or skips pan flashing is not a savings. Confirm whether old unit haul-away and daily jobsite cleanup are included so disposal fees do not appear as surprises. Local contractor measurements set the real price; national per-window planning figures are only a screening tool until openings are counted and install types are fixed.

Regional climate, storm ratings, and multi-story labor notes

Climate should drive glass selection: colder regions emphasize lower U-factors, while hot-sun regions care more about SHGC and fade control on west elevations. Coastal and high-wind markets may need impact glazing or enhanced fastening that increases both material and labor. Multi-story work can require scaffolding or lifts that do not appear in single-story averages. High-cost metros often run higher than national midpoints for identical window counts because finish labor and disposal fees differ. Rural projects may add trip charges if crews travel far for a multi-day install. You do not need a fabricated city price table to plan—ask local bidders how elevation access, storm package, and exterior finish standards affect their per-opening pricing, then compare those adders side by side.

Comfort, condensation, and expectations after new windows

New windows reduce drafts and outdoor noise when installed with continuous air seals, but they are not a whole-house humidity system. Interior condensation can still appear if indoor moisture is high and outdoor temperatures drop; that is often an indoor air issue rather than a product defect. Ask about weep systems, frame materials in wet climates, and whether exterior pan flashing is part of the assembly. If you are replacing only the worst rooms first, understand that comfort will improve unevenly until the remaining leaky units are addressed. Planning estimates rarely include drapery, blinds, or smart-shade rework; budget those separately if openings change depth. Local install quality determines whether the rated glass performance shows up as real comfort in your rooms.

Phasing strategies and contingencies for older wall assemblies

Many homeowners phase replacements by elevation or by the worst-performing rooms to manage cash flow. Phasing works best when you keep glass packages consistent for curb appeal and when you accept that mobilizing crews twice costs more than one continuous visit. Hold a contingency for sill and sheathing repairs—especially on older wood-framed walls—because insert quotes can convert to full-frame work once rot is visible. Order a few extra pieces of matching trim if your profiles are discontinued. Financing should cover the measured scope plus contingency, not only the optimistic insert package. Local bids after opening a representative window are more trustworthy than catalog multipliers. Use national planning bands to size the loan conversation, then update the budget when the contractor’s takeoff and repair allowances are in writing.

Energy performance labels, comfort expectations, and upgrade trade-offs

Compare U-factor and SHGC consistently across bids rather than marketing names alone. Lower U-factor helps heating-dominated climates retain warmth; SHGC choices matter for sunny elevations where cooling loads dominate. Impact glass, triple-pane packages, and laminated security glass each change cost and weight. Ask whether frame insulation and warm-edge spacers are included in quoted series. Comfort improvements may appear before utility bills move noticeably—set expectations accordingly. Local rebate programs sometimes require specific performance thresholds verified on NFRC labels attached to each unit.

Decision scenario: repair fogged units versus whole-home replacement phasing

If only a few sealed units have failed and frames remain square, targeted sash or insulated-glass replacement can be rational—especially when matching a recent install. When many openings show fogging, rot at sills, or operation failures, a phased whole-home plan usually wins on labor efficiency and finish consistency. Price a full elevation or floor as a package rather than scattering single-window emergency calls across seasons. Labor cost

Labor typically includes removal, installation, insulation around the frame, interior/exterior trim touch-up, and haul-away. Complex casing or stucco repairs are often extra.

Additional costs

  • Interior trim or drywall repair
  • Exterior siding or stucco patching
  • Window treatments that no longer fit
  • Permit fees in some municipalities
  • Specialty glass (impact, tempered, or privacy)

Repair versus replacement

Fogged insulated glass, rotten sills, chronic drafts, and windows that no longer operate safely usually justify replacement. Hardware-only fixes can extend life on otherwise sound units.

Cost factors

  • Number and size of windows

    Total count drives the project, while large picture windows and specialty shapes cost more each.

  • Frame material

    Vinyl is usually the value option; fiberglass and wood clad raise material cost and finish quality.

  • Glass package

    Low-E coatings, argon fill, and impact or triple-pane glass increase unit price but improve comfort and efficiency.

  • Insert vs. full-frame install

    Insert replacements are faster when frames are sound; full-frame work costs more when rot or remodel work is needed.

  • Labor market and access

    Upper-story work, historic trim matching, and high-cost metro labor all raise installed prices.

  • Interior casing, aprons, and paint or stain finishing

    Full casing replacement and finish work can add substantial carpentry cost beyond the window unit price, especially when profiles must be matched throughout a room.

  • Exterior pan flashing and weather-resistive barrier repairs

    Correct water management at the rough opening adds labor and materials but reduces leak risk; skipping it to win a bid is a common false savings.
